Westphalia () is a region in Germany, centred on the cities of Arnsberg, Bielefeld, Bochum, Detmold, Dortmund, Gelsenkirchen, Hagen, Minden and Münster and included in the state of North Rhine-Westphalia. Westphalia is roughly the region between the rivers Rhine and Weser, located north and south of the Ruhr River.
